Statement of Changes in Beneficial Ownership


James M. Jenkins, Director and Officer of Lakeland Industries Inc., reported a sale of 5,052 shares of common stock on April 17, 2026.

Summary

  • James M. Jenkins, who holds the positions of Director, President, CEO, and Executive Chair at Lakeland Industries Inc., has reported a transaction involving company stock.
  • On April 17, 2026, Mr. Jenkins sold 5,052 shares of common stock.
  • The sale was executed at a price of $11.20 per share.
  • Following this transaction, Mr. Jenkins beneficially owns 85,351.50 shares directly.
  • Additionally, 990 shares are held indirectly by his spouse.
